Ricardo´s Resign and Luiz´s election

BHG S.A. - Brazil Hospitality Group, a publicly-held company, inscribed in the roll of corporate taxpayers (CNPJ/MF) under no. 08.723.106/0001-25, the third largest hotel chain in Brazil ("Company" or "BHG"), pursuant to Article 157, paragraph 4 of Law 6404/76 and in accordance with CVM Instruction 358/02, hereby informs its shareholders and the market in general that BHG's current Chief Financial and Investor Relations Officer, Ricardo Levy, has resigned from his position, thus completing his cycle with the Company, which began in May 2010, in order to pursue a new professional challenge.

The Board of Directors and the CEO thanked Mr. Levy for his dedication and contribution to the Company during his period of tenure and wished him every success.

The Board of Directors also elected, on this date, Luiz Felipe Negreiros de Sá, 38 years old, to occupy the position of Chief Financial and Investor Relations Officer. Mr. Negreiros de Sá has a degree in Economics from the Federal University of Rio de Janeiro (UFRJ), with post-graduate studies in Corporate Finance from the Business School (IAG) of the Pontifical Catholic University of Rio de Janeiro (PUC-RJ) and a Master's degree in Finance from the Getulio Vargas Foundation (FGV-RJ). He began his career at Lojas Americanas S/A, in 1997, and has worked at Light S/A since 2000, currently heading the Financial and Investor Relations Superintendence.
